Turbo VPN en Linux: Uso Básico y Limitaciones
En este artículo encontrarás una guía detallada para instalar, configurar y utilizar Turbo VPN en sistemas Linux. Profundizaremos en aspectos técnicos, ejemplos prácticos y discusiones sobre las limitaciones y riesgos asociados.
1. Introducción a VPN y Turbo VPN
Una Virtual Private Network (VPN) crea un túnel cifrado entre tu dispositivo y un servidor remoto, protegiendo la privacidad y eludir bloqueos geográficos. Turbo VPN es un servicio popular especialmente en móviles, pero su soporte para Linux es limitado y no oficial. A continuación, exploramos cómo adaptarlo.
2. Requisitos Previos
- Distribución Linux basada en Debian/Ubuntu o Fedora/CentOS.
- Acceso con privilegios
sudo
. - Dependencias:
openvpn
,curl
,unzip
.
3. Descarga e Instalación de Turbo VPN
Aunque no hay un paquete oficial para Linux, se puede aprovechar el cliente de Android mediante anbox o extraer los archivos de configuración OpenVPN incluidos:
- Instalar
openvpn
yunzip
:sudo apt update ampamp sudo apt install openvpn unzip -y
- Descargar el paquete Android de Turbo VPN:
curl -L -o turbovpn.apk https://download.turbovpn.co/turbovpn.apk
- Extraer los archivos de configuración OpenVPN:
unzip turbovpn.apk assets/.ovpn -d ~/turbovpn-configs
- Revisar y editar los archivos
.ovpn
en~/turbovpn-configs
, si es necesario ajustar el protocolo (UDP/TCP) y las rutas de certificados.
4. Conexión Mediante OpenVPN
Para establecer la conexión:
sudo openvpn --config ~/turbovpn-configs/server1_udp.ovpn
Tras ingresar las credenciales (usuario y contraseña de tu cuenta Turbo VPN), verás en la consola mensajes de establecimiento de túnel. Para verificar:
curl ifconfig.me
debe mostrar la IP del servidor remoto.ping 8.8.8.8
para comprobar conectividad.
5. Automatización y Gestión de Conexiones
Para automatizar el inicio:
- Crear unidad de systemd en
/etc/systemd/system/turbovpn.service
:
Description=Turbo VPN OpenVPN Service
After=network-online.target
[Service]
Type=simple
ExecStart=/usr/sbin/openvpn –config /home/usuario/turbovpn-configs/server1_udp.ovpn
Restart=on-failure
[Install]
WantedBy=multi-user.target
- Habilitar y arrancar:
sudo systemctl enable turbovpn.service
sudo systemctl start turbovpn.service
6. Configuración DNS y Prevención de Fugas
Para evitar DNS leaks, edita el archivo .ovpn
y añade:
block-outside-dns
dhcp-option DNS 1.1.1.1
dhcp-option DNS 8.8.8.8
También puedes instalar dnsmasq
y forzar consultas:
sudo apt install dnsmasq
sudo systemctl restart dnsmasq
7. Tabla de Pros y Contras
Aspecto | Ventajas | Limitaciones |
---|---|---|
Facilidad | Uso de OpenVPN estándar | Sin instalador oficial |
Seguridad | Cifrado OpenVPN robusto | Fugas DNS posibles sin ajuste |
Automatización | Integración con systemd | Requiere scripts manuales |
8. Limitaciones y Riesgos
- Sin cliente oficial para Linux: Adaptación no soportada puede romperse con actualizaciones.
- Fugas de datos: Configuración manual de DNS crítica para privacidad.
- Banda limitada en plan gratuito: Posible reducción de velocidad y desconexiones.
- Jurisdicción y política de registros: Empresa con sede en lugares de baja regulación de privacidad, revisar almacenamiento de logs.
9. Buenas Prácticas
- Revisar periódicamente las configuraciones
.ovpn
. - Usar kill switch de OpenVPN con
--script-security
yup/down
scripts para cortar la conexión si el túnel falla. - Combinar con firewall (iptables o nftables) para bloquear tráfico fuera del túnel.
- Auditar tu dirección IP y DNS tras cada conexión con
curl ifconfig.me
ydig @1.1.1.1 example.com
.
10. Conclusiones
Si bien Turbo VPN no ofrece soporte nativo en Linux, es posible emplear OpenVPN para mantener la privacidad y el acceso a contenidos restringidos. Sin embargo, las limitaciones técnicas y de seguridad impuestas por la falta de un cliente oficial requieren conocimientos intermedios o avanzados de red y cifrado. Para usuarios que busquen una solución plenamente integrada, se recomienda evaluar servicios con soporte Linux nativo y auditorías de privacidad transparentes.
Leave a Reply